Bridgeline Digital Inc (NASDAQ:BLIN) has reported its financial results for the second quarter of fiscal 2023 and updated investors on its recent product, partner, and customer achievements.
For the quarter ended March 31, 2023, the company posted revenue of $4.1 million, compared to $4.1 million in the year-ago quarter.
Gross profit was $2.83 million, up 2% from $2.78 million in the second quarter of fiscal 2022.
More than 200 of the company’s existing customers, representing more than 90% of customers and recurring revenue, were contracted for renewal during the quarter, Bridgeline said.
Operational highlights included entering into a strategic partnership with web accessibility leader accessiBe and the “Bronco” release for its Hawksearch product.
“Bridgeline’s Bronco release places HawkSearch miles ahead of the competition and will not only drive new sales for Bridgeline but also allow us to grow revenue within our own customer base,” said Bridgeline CEO Ari Kahn.
“Bronco accelerates our customer’s revenue with Rapid UI Framework’s faster implementation time and Industry Accelerator’s industry-specific artificial intelligence.”
